City personnel shut down part of an East County thoroughfare today to allow for the removal of about 200 pounds of bees from a ficus tree in front of a downtown coffee shop.
La Mesa Boulevard was closed between Spring Street and Palm Avenue for about two hours, beginning at 6 a.m., according to police.
The city had been receiving complaints about a large swarm of the insects in the area, though no related injuries were reported.
